    About

    Yuji Terajima is a Japanese manga artist best known as the creator of the long-running baseball series Ace of Diamond. Serialized in Kodansha's Weekly Shōnen Magazine from 2006 to 2022, the manga became one of the defining sports titles of its era, spawning multiple anime adaptations, stage plays, and a devoted global fanbase. Terajima, often called TJ-sensei by fans, is admired for his detailed art, deep character work, and realistic portrayal of high school baseball. He won both the Shogakukan Manga Award and the Kodansha Manga Award for the series. Despite his success, he keeps a very low public profile, rarely giving interviews and maintaining no public social media accounts.

    Early Life & Background

    Terajima grew up in the rural town of Mannō in Kagawa Prefecture, on the island of Shikoku. His family ran a metal industry business, which later inspired the father of Miyuki Kazuya in Ace of Diamond. He has an older brother who was in a band during college. Terajima was so focused on baseball in his youth that he rarely saw his brother, so when his brother invited him to join the light music club, he accepted to spend more time with him. He practiced and performed in concerts for about a year before quitting. His blood type is O, matching his protagonists Sawamura Eijun and Furuya Satoru. Details about his formal schooling remain private.

    Career Growth

    Terajima debuted as a manga artist before launching his defining work. In 2006, he began serializing Ace of Diamond in Weekly Shōnen Magazine. The series follows Sawamura Eijun, a pitcher from the countryside who joins the prestigious Seido High School baseball team. It became a hit, earning the 53rd Shogakukan Manga Award in 2008 and the 34th Kodansha Manga Award in 2010. The first anime adaptation aired from 2013 to 2016, followed by a sequel series. In 2015, Terajima started Ace of Diamond Act II, which ran until 2022. The franchise expanded into video games, merchandise, and a collaboration with the Kagawa Olive Gyuners baseball team in 2016. As of 2026, he has not announced a new project, though fans hope for an Act III.

    Public Image & Style

    Terajima is known for his detailed, dynamic baseball action sequences and large casts of memorable characters. His art style balances expressive faces with dramatic pitching and batting scenes. He rarely appears in media and maintains no public social media accounts, which has created an air of mystery around him. Fans call themselves Daiya fans and celebrate character birthdays, especially in May. The series has a strong community on Reddit and other platforms, where discussions about the manga's realistic approach and deep character development are common.

    Family & Personal Life

    Terajima was born and raised in Mannō, Kagawa, to a family involved in the metal industry. He has an older brother who played in a band during college. No public information exists about his parents' names, his marital status, or whether he has children. He keeps his personal life entirely private.

    Notable Connections

    Terajima worked closely with Kodansha, the publisher of Ace of Diamond through Weekly Shōnen Magazine. The anime adaptations were produced by Madhouse and Production I.G. He also collaborated with the Kagawa Olive Gyuners, the baseball team from his home prefecture, in 2016.
